Heritage portfolio expanded

Nottinghamshire’s Nova Trade Frames is now offering its trade customers heritage-style PVCU windows, with the introduction of run-through sash horns for its Heritage and Total70 profiles.

Nova Trade Frames is an authorised Rehau partner and fabricator of windows, doors and conservatories. The family business supplies trade and retail customers nationwide and recently invested £10,000 in a new end miller machine to create the run through horns.

Alex Hunt, managing director of Nova Trade Frames, said: “In the past we had bought in the run through sash horns from a competitor as a specialist item for customers requesting it, but with the numbers we were doing on the heritage windows side of our business, it just made more sense to invest in the equipment to create them ourselves. It was a big outlay in terms of commissioning the equipment and training for our production staff, but it’s proving to be such a popular option for our customers that we will see a return on that investment very quickly.”
